Chandigarh, March 30

The Haryana Police have completely sealed all interstate borders to prevent migration of migrant labourers and to effectively control the spread of Covid.

Apart from law and order duty at check-points, police personnel are providing food and other essential daily needs to the poor and needy.

Advertisement

Giving this information here today, Additional Director General of Police (Law and Order) Navdeep Singh Virk said that Haryana Police have made elaborate arrangements to ensure strict lockdown in the state.

The movement of migrant labourers has also been contained by persuading them to move to one of the 461 temporary shelters set up for their stay. Food is also being provided with the help of NGOs, social workers and local administration. Virk said all public activities except the essential and emergency services were banned.
